The Rain Bird TS25/10PS 10-pack tubing stakes are engineered to securely hold 1/4" drip irrigation tubing (0.19"–0.256" OD) in place at plant root zones. Made from UV and chemical-resistant plastic, these stakes feature a locking cap to prevent tubing slippage and a diffuser bug-cap to block insects and debris, ensuring long-lasting, clog-free irrigation. We bought a new house and the backyard sprinkler system was broken beyond repair. Even with professional help, I was unable to locate the sprinkler valves for the back yard. So instead I set out to research and install my own drip irrigation to automate the watering process, mostly because I am way too lazy to water my backyard every other day. I chose the rainbird family of products because of the positive reviews and the plethora of options. I chose these drip emitters for the medium size trees and shrubs in my yard. I chose 1/2 in tubing for the systems backbone. Then 1/4 in tubing to run out to the individual plants, flowers, trees, shrubs... There are two ways you can install them. You can install them straight into the 1/2 in tubing, like I did. The other way is to install a 1/4 in coupler into the 1/2 in tubing, then run a 1/4 tube to the plant. Then connect the drip emitter at that end. I chose this configuration because some people complain about the water pressure pushing the emitter off the end of the tubing. I chose these stakes to hold the ends of the 1/4 in tubing. + Great price for a bag of them. + Very easy to install them. + Very happy with the performance so far. - Nothing thus far. This tubing stake is superior to the original stake as you can lock the tube onto the stake where the other allows the tube to slip out under the slightest pressure. The bug cap works great when the dripper is connected directly to the main line.
